2020 OAB Employment Law Webinar: The Many Forms of Diversity
Diversity and inclusion come in many forms. This year's employment law webinar, presented by Jacklyn Ford from the OAB’s Ohio counsel of Vorys, Sater, Seymour, and Pease, LLP, focused on the practical aspects of promoting diversity and inclusion while complying with state and federal legal requirements. Topics included:
- EEO 101 – basic legal requirements for prohibiting discrimination and harassment;
- Addressing diversity of political expression, e.g., MAGA hats and BLM shirts in the workplace, and protest and politics off-the-clock;
- Recent Supreme Court decision prohibiting workplace sexual orientation discrimination; and
- Disability discrimination issues when accommodating COVID-related absences.
